The 15123 bearing is a widely used type of rolling-element bearing renowned for its exceptional performance and durability. It is a single-row, deep-groove ball bearing designed to accommodate radial and axial loads in both directions. With its versatility and reliability, the 15123 bearing finds applications in a vast array of industries, from automotive and aerospace to power generation and manufacturing.

What is the lifespan of a 15123 bearing?
- The lifespan varies depending on factors such as operating conditions, maintenance, and lubrication. Proper maintenance can extend its life significantly.
Can I use the 15123 bearing in a high-temperature application?
- Yes, but ensure that the bearing is rated for the specific temperature range. High temperatures can affect the bearing's performance and lifespan.
How often should I lubricate the 15123 bearing?
- The lubrication interval depends on the operating conditions. Refer to the manufacturer's recommendations for specific intervals.
What type of lubricant should I use for the 15123 bearing?
- Use a high-quality, bearing-specific lubricant recommended by the manufacturer.
Failure Mode | Possible Causes |
---|---|
Wear | Insufficient lubrication, contamination, misalignment |
Fatigue | Overloading, high speed, misalignment |
Corrosion | Moisture, acidic or corrosive environments |
Seizure | Inadequate lubrication, misalignment, excessive load |
Vibration | Misalignment, imbalance, bearing damage |
How can I prevent premature failure of the 15123 bearing?
- Proper lubrication, alignment, and maintenance practices can significantly extend the bearing's life.
Can I repair a damaged 15123 bearing?
- Repairs are generally not recommended. Replacing the bearing is typically the most cost-effective and reliable solution.
